About Twin River SR High School

Twin River Sr High School in Genoa, Nebraska, is a regular public school serving students from seventh through twelfth grade. With an enrollment of 185 students and a student-teacher ratio of 9.7:1, the school benefits from small class sizes that allow for more personalized attention. Twin River has 19 full-time equivalent teachers dedicated to supporting its diverse range of learners.

The academic performance at Twin River Sr High School is rated 5.3 out of 10 by MySchoolScout and ranks 48th percentile among Nebraska schools, with a state ranking of #503 out of 974. In terms of proficiency rates, 47% of students are proficient or above in ELA/Reading, while 54% meet the same standard in Math. These scores indicate areas where the school is focusing on student development and academic growth.

Twin River Sr High School is located in a remote rural setting, offering a close-knit community environment for its students.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Twin River SR High School has a median household income of $65,000. It is a community where 23%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$127,600, with a median rent of $850/month. The area has a poverty rate of 11.2%. Source: U.S. Census ACS 2022 5-Year Estimates.
